Fulacht fia in Greenan (slane Lower By.)

Fulacht fia

What is recorded here

Located in a low-lying landscape between drumlins. Two fulachta fia were recorded side by side in an E-W line in 1968 (SMR file). This is the eastern one and is described as a grass-covered kidney-shaped mound (dims 10.8m N-S; 9.8m E-W; max. H 0.3m) with an indentation at S for a trough. Fulacht fia (ME005-013----) is c. 1m to the W and the three fulachta fia (ME006-52----; ME006-052001-; ME006-052002-) are c. 100m to the NW. Compiled by: Michael Moore Date of upload: 6 October 2022
